Boyle councillor John Cummins says he hopes more people can be found to serve the north Roscommon area in the next local elections.

The long serving councillor told a meeting of the Comhairle Ceantair last night he won't be contesting next time out.

The Fianna Fail councillor says it's something he's thought about for a while, and last night was the first opportunity to tell party members face to face.

He says the job has become a lot more demanding in recent years, and more people are needed to serve the area from Boyle up to the north of the county.

When I joined the Council first you had about 35 meetings in the year, official meetings that you had to attend in Roscommon and now between subcommittees and SPC and municipal district meetings, between 60 and 70. So to me, it's a full time job and  it has been a full time job for me for the last 15 years, and especially over the last five years.

The last time was nobody else selected in that area was myself so I covered a huge area in North Roscommon and hopefully after the next election,  they will have two extra councillors in that area to share the burden on whoever is going to be walking into the future.
